The National Auto Sport Association Championship took place from 6 to 9 September on the Mid-Ohio circuit, in the United States. Robert Davis Racing, supported technically by Motul, won there for the sixth time. Joshua Allen, at the wheel of a Mazda MX-5, took the win in the Performance Touring-D category, in front of plentiful opposition. Apart from Allen's MX-5, RDR entered three RX-8s with a rotary Wankel engine. 'Every time we are on a circuit', stated team manager Robert Davis, 'I'm increasingly proud of the friendliness, sportsmanship and efforts of everyone in the team. We started as a bunch of friends pushing their cars and we're now one of the most respected teams.' An experience shared by a good many motorsport players worldwide fired by a common passion...
